Introduction to Infrared Tube Light Industry

Infrared Tube Light: A Brief Overview

The infrared tube light, also known as infrared heating tube, is a type of heating equipment that utilizes infrared radiation to generate heat. Unlike traditional heating methods that heat the air around them, infrared tube lights directly heat objects and surfaces, making them highly efficient and effective for various applications. This technology has gained significant popularity in recent years due to its energy-saving and environmental-friendly features. Infrared tube lights work by emitting infrared radiation, which is a form of electromagnetic radiation with longer wavelengths than visible light. When this radiation is absorbed by objects, it converts into heat, thereby raising the temperature of the objects. This direct heating process is not only faster but also more energy-efficient compared to conventional heating methods.

Applications of Infrared Tube Light

The infrared tube light industry has a wide range of applications across different sectors. Some of the key areas where infrared tube lights are commonly used include: 1. Industrial Heating: In the industrial sector, infrared tube lights are used for drying, curing, and heating processes. They are particularly effective in applications where precise temperature control is required, such as in the manufacturing of plastics, paints, and adhesives. 2. Agriculture: In agriculture, infrared tube lights are used to provide supplemental heat during cold seasons, promoting plant growth and extending the growing season. They are also used for seed germination and animal husbandry. 3. Residential and Commercial Heating: In residential and commercial buildings, infrared tube lights offer a comfortable and energy-efficient heating solution. They can be used as the primary heating source or as a supplement to traditional heating systems. 4. Healthcare: In the healthcare industry, infrared tube lights are used for therapeutic purposes, such as pain relief, muscle relaxation, and wound healing. The heat generated by these lights can improve blood circulation and reduce inflammation. 5. Automotive Industry: In the automotive sector, infrared tube lights are used for preheating engines, improving fuel efficiency, and reducing emissions.
